...another great Millvale car house photo.   Photos of the Millvale 
location are rare to me.   Even though the reason for the Sept. 1952 
abandonment of the Millvale & Etna lines is reported as "the state 
wanted right of way for highway,"   the carhouse itself continued as a 
bus depot for several years - I think - right in to the early 60's.  I 
recall coming across the 40th street bridge in the early 60's from 
Lawrenceville and turning right to go northbound on a bumpy route 28 
(patchy asphalt over bricks and car tracks) and seeing the old brick 
admin building and even part of an old track leading into the yards, to 
the right of 28.   Anyone know when Pgh Railways finally turned it 
over?  The car house location was just beyond the 40th Street bridge and 
the route 28 intersections with Grant street and Evergreen road.   The 
present route 28 highway sits right on top of the old car house area now.

>M283 was also 2 different cars with the first one apparently a Crane 
>built by PRCo in 1914 and sold for scrap from Millvale in June_1961.     
>This M283 was built by Differential in 1929, was 44 feet long and 
>apparently lasted until the end!!       PCC 1678 was built.......!!!!!!!
